She's Wicked! Strictly's Frankie Bridge tops the leader board with the highest judges score of 37... while Judy Murray fails to impress again

As the Strictly Come Dancing finale draws closer, the remaining contestants pulled out all the stops and put on their best Halloween costumes in an attempt to stay on the TV show for another week on Saturday night. 
After getting eights across the board last week, Frankie Bridge and Kevin Clifton managed to top the leader board with an impressive 37 points.
The Saturdays beauty, who was covered in green paint as she took on the role of the Wicked Witch of the West, performed the Tango to Defying Gravity from the hit musical.

The star was told by Darcey Bussell: 'It was so beautiful I shivered down my back. I was so taken away with your performance. I can't wait to see you return next week. 
Craig Revel Horwood commented: 'It was a spectacular number,' while head judge Len Goodman simply said: 'One word - fabulous!'
Bruno added:' I had tingles down my spine. It almost brought tears to my eyes at the end. It was simply amazing.' 
The singer was given three nines and one ten from Bruno, totalling 37.

First to impress the judges on week six of Strictly was Casualty star Sunetra Sarker and her dance partner Brendan Cole.
Dressed as sizzling vampires, the pair performed the Jive to Gloria Jones’ Tainted Love.
Scoring a respectable 27, head judge Len Goodman told them that they had lost ‘the flair of the dance’.
Bruno Tonioli added: ‘I understand it’s very hard to do the jive. You’re such a fluid dancer and it’s hard to do flicks and kicks.’
Craig went on to say: ‘I thought it was a little laboured and lacked punch… but you are a natural heavy mover.’

Second to take the dance floor was TV presenter Alison Hammond and Aljaz Skorjanec, who left the audience mesmerised with their American Smooth to Wuthering Heights by Kate Bush.
The 39-year-old star looked gorgeous in a white loose-fit chiffon gown as she took on the role of Cathy in Wuthering Heights, while Aljaz played Heathcliff.
Bruno described the couple as ’a match made in heaven’ but told them that their footwork needed to improve.
Darcey said: ‘I have to say it was fabulous to see you enjoy the American Smooth, I loved the theatricality of it. For me the wafting was beautiful. ‘

Blue star Simon Webbe and Kristina Rihanoff took on the Paso Doble to Poison by Alice Cooper, which saw the hunk all suited up as a matador.
Although, the two faced the dance-off last week for the second time, Craig hailed them as ‘ferocious’, while Len told them ‘they managed to give plenty’.
Dressed as chilling skeletons Steve Backshall and Ola Jordan gave an energetic performance of the Charleston to Key Starr’s Dem Bones Dem Bones.

Bruno told the wildlife presenter: 'It was a little under-powered. You are usually quite poppy but I’m sure you’ll make a better comeback.’
Darcey commented: ‘I think you were a little preoccupied. I know you've got it in you but don’t hold back. Well done.’
'Your lifts were terrific but things did get into your head,' Len quipped.
The 41-year-old star received 26 from the judges, with three sevens and one five.

Pop star Pixie Lott and Trent Whiddon gave an upbeat routine of the Tango to Electri Six’s Danger! High Voltage.
'It was shocking, hair-raising,' Len shouted enthusiastically. 'But your right arm is a bit strange… it kept doing weird things but I loved the number.'
Craig told them: ‘I thought it was jam-packed. Your partnership is absolutely extraordinary. You are pushing Pixie to her capacity.’

However the same couldn't be said for Judy Murray who found herself at the bottom of the table after her and Anton du Beke's American Smooth.
Dressed as the evil Cruella de Vil, the 55-year-old star danced to the theme track from the movie 101 Dalmations and scored a low 20.
‘You are confusing the American Smooth to the American stiff,' Bruno told the Tennis coach. 'You are doing what we expect… to deliver nothing.
Craig: ‘It was spikey. There was no flow to it. It was like you were dancing Anton with a mannequin.’
Darcy: ‘You looked amazing and you looked the part. You came out of the character. But I do want to say there was so much more dance content there – a major improvement.

EastEnders actor Jake Wood and Janette Manrara wowed audiences with their horrifying performance of the Paso Doble to Black Betty by Ram Jam - but failed to impress the judges.
Craig: ‘I was disappointed. I would have liked to see you do more with the cape. It was stilted’, while Darcy agreed: ‘The attack and energy was there but you missed the movement in the back’.
Despite the comments, the actor managed to score 28.

After coming second on the leader boards last week, Caroline Flack put on a highly fun performance with Pasha Kovalev to Le Freak by Chic.
Their spooky 70s inspired Samba scored a high 32.
Darcy commented: ‘It was a controlled and clean Samba. You have worked so hard but when it’s that clean you lose it a bit.
Craig also agreed and described it as ‘phonetic, which made it look to clean,’ while Bruno thought it was a ‘sizzling satanic’ routine.

Meanwhile it was also a fantastic night for TOWIE star Mark Wright and Karen Hauer, who wowed the audience with their Jive to Little Shop of Horrors from the musical.
Hailed ‘best dance yet’ the judges were flawed with the routine.
With Darcey telling the Essex lad that she now has 'high hopes for them' as Craig simply congratulated the pair with 'Bravo'.
Scoring 35 points, Len told them: 'It was a sweet shock full of tasty treats'.
